What is Double Glazing?

Double glazing describes windows made with 2 panes of glass separated by a spacer bar and sealed to develop an insulating air space. This construction helps to keep heat, reduce noise from the outside, and avoid condensation. However, sometimes these windows may develop problems that require repairs.

Condensation

Condensation appearing in between the window panes is a typical concern that shows a failure of the seal. When the seal loses its integrity, moisture can enter the sealed unit, leading to fogging.

Draughts

Draughts can often be traced back to shabby seals or frames that have distorted with time. This issue can cause higher energy expenses as heating systems work more difficult to maintain temperatures.

Noise Complaints

While double glazing is created to keep sound at bay, problems such as broken glass or badly installed systems can lead to substantial noise infiltration, beating the function of buying double-glazed windows.

Broken Seals

A harmed or broken seal might not just allow wetness to enter but can likewise lead to a reduction in thermal efficiency, leading to greater energy expenses.

Glass Breakage

Whether due to impact or thermal stress, broken glass can pose substantial security dangers and should be addressed instantly.

Frame Damage

Window frames that are distorted, rotting, or corroding can compromise the whole double glazing system, resulting in performance concerns and visual concerns.

Repair Techniques

When it pertains to fixing double glazing, different methods might be employed based upon the nature and severity of the issue.

1. Seal Replacement

Changing the harmed seal unit can solve problems associating with condensation while enhancing energy performance.

2. Glass Replacement

If the glass is cracked or shattered, total panel replacement is necessary. House owners can choose to change the glass with the same type or upgrade to a more energy-efficient alternative.

3. Frame Repairs

Repairs to the frames, which might consist of recalibrating or changing sections, can bring back both functionality and visual appeals. For wood frames, dealing with or repainting can also avoid further degeneration.

4. Draught Proofing

To resolve draughts, property owners may think about additional sealing or professional draught proofing services.

5. Cleaning up and Maintenance

Sometimes, an extensive cleaning of the glass surface areas and looking for any debris in the frames can enhance functionality and appearance.

Cost of Double Glazing Repairs

The expense of double glazing repairs can vary considerably based on the type of issue, products required, and labor expenses in your area. Listed below, we detail a basic cost range for common repair services:

Repair TypeApproximated Cost
Seal Replacement₤ 100 - ₤ 300
Glass Replacement₤ 150 - ₤ 600
Frame Repairs₤ 100 - ₤ 500
Draught Proofing₤ 50 - ₤ 200
General Maintenance & & Cleaning₤ 50 - ₤ 150

Note that these rates are quotes and can vary based upon geographic location, the intricacy of the repair, and the contractor's experience.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: How do I understand if my double glazing requires repairs?

A1: Signs consist of visible condensation in between panes, draughts, increased noise levels, or noticeable damage to the glass or frame.

Q2: Is it more economical to repair or replace double-glazed windows?

A2: It generally depends on the level of the damage. Minor issues can generally be repaired more cost-effectively than replacing the entire unit, however severe damage might require replacement.

Q3: Can I repair double glazing myself?

A3: While small problems might be workable, it is often best to employ a professional for repairs to ensure security and protect the window's integrity.

Q4: How long does a double glazing repair take?

A4: Repair times can vary depending upon the problem however generally range from a couple of hours to a number of days for more complicated concerns.

Q5: What is the life expectancy of double glazing?

A5: Most double-glazed windows last between 20-35 years, however aspects like installation quality and maintenance can affect durability.
